An illustration shows a bench in the shape of a rectangular prism. The length measures 54 inches, the width measures 17 inches, and the height measures 18 inches.

Find the volume of the storage bench whose dimensions are 17 in. × 54 in. × 18 in.

To find the volume \( V \) of a rectangular prism, you can use the formula:

\[
V = \text{length} \times \text{width} \times \text{height}
\]

For the storage bench with the given dimensions:
- Length = 54 inches
- Width = 17 inches
- Height = 18 inches

Now, plug in the values:

\[
V = 54 \, \text{in} \times 17 \, \text{in} \times 18 \, \text{in}
\]

Calculating step-by-step:

1. First, calculate \( 54 \times 17 \):

\[
54 \times 17 = 918
\]

2. Then multiply that result by the height (18 inches):

\[
918 \times 18 = 16,524
\]

So, the volume of the storage bench is:

\[
V = 16,524 \, \text{in}^3
\]

The correct response is:

**16,524 in.³** (or **16,524 in. cubed**)
